Check out the Toaster Oven from Ambitious Technologies. There's and ad in the
latest VTU Magazine. It supposedly allows 4 PC slots, 4 Amiga Zorro III slots
and 1 video slot simultaneously, and has 10 drive bays. It's available for the
3000 and 4000, and the ad says its upgradeable to multiple video slots. The
price is $629.95, and the number is (310) 532-0787.
